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Machine learning engineer (contract)

Liverpool (Merseyside)
Bodhi
Machine learning engineer
Posted: 24 April
Offer description

Job Title: Machine Learning Engineer (Contract)

Location: Surrey

Rate: £500 – £700 per day (Inside IR35)

Contract: 3-month initial contract with strong likelihood of long-term (12+ month) rolling extensions

Hybrid Working: 3 Days Per week int he office


About the Role

We are seeking a Machine Learning Engineer to join a small but growing direct-to-consumer AI team. This hybrid role involves working three days per week in the office and two days remotely. It offers an exciting opportunity to design and build a machine learning–driven sales forecasting solution for e-commerce from the ground up.

As a key team member, you will collaborate closely with the AI and Data Science lead to drive the project forward.

Key Responsibilities

* End-to-End ML Ownership: Take full responsibility for developing a machine learning model for e-commerce sales forecasting, including data collection, preprocessing, model training, evaluation, and deployment.
* Data Pipeline Development: Extract, transform, and prepare data for model training using cloud-based data warehouse tools.
* Model Development & Optimisation: Build and refine machine learning models using Python and relevant libraries.
* Cloud Integration: Support model deployment and monitoring within a cloud environment as needed.
* Collaboration & Growth: Work closely with a small, dynamic team to align model outputs with business objectives and contribute to overall team development.

Qualifications & Skills

* Experience: At least 3 years of hands-on experience delivering end-to-end machine learning projects, including data preparation, model development, and deployment.
* Technical Skills:Strong proficiency in Python and common machine learning frameworks.
* Solid SQL skills, ideally with experience in cloud-based data warehouses.
* Experience working with cloud platforms.
* Exposure to time-series forecasting and e-commerce data is advantageous.
* Familiarity with large language models is a plus.
* Soft Skills: Strong problem-solving abilities, adaptability, and a collaborative mindset. We value team members who are eager to learn and grow.

Why Join Us?

* Be part of a small, agile team where your work has direct impact.
* Opportunity to shape and develop an innovative AI solution from the ground up.
* Strong potential for ongoing extensions and longer-term engagement.

Equal Opportunities Statement

We are an equal opportunity employer and value diversity. We do not discriminate based on race, religion, colour, national origin, gender, sexual orientation, age, marital status, or disability.

We are committed to providing reasonable accommodations for individuals with disabilities throughout the application and employment process. Please contact us if you require support.

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Senior data & machine learning engineer
Chester
Forward Role Recruitment
Machine learning engineer
Similar job
Audio machine learning engineer
Garden City
Permanent
Enterprise Recruitment
Machine learning engineer
Similar job
Senior data & machine learning engineer
Chester
Forward Role Recruitment
Machine learning engineer
See more jobs
Similar jobs
It jobs in Liverpool (Merseyside)
jobs Liverpool (Merseyside)
jobs Merseyside
jobs England
Home > Jobs > It jobs > Machine learning engineer jobs > Machine learning engineer jobs in Liverpool (Merseyside) > Machine Learning Engineer (Contract)

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2026 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save